The Net Giver - Work Order Management

Laura Don Diego

- I was commissioned for a two-month project to create the Work Order Management app for The Net Giver, a privately owned property management company that promotes socially and environmentally responsible community development. We were able to develop a modern mobile app used to simplify work order management by designing a clean process that workers could use right from their phones. This system allows property managers, real estate professionals, maintenance workers, etc., to keep track of their work orders. The user has the ability to register and sign in, upload photos, leave comments, scan barcodes, adjust the urgency and status of the job, and keep track of all of their assigned projects. We facilitated weekly meetings with the CEO/stakeholder of The Net Giver organization, met demands on time, provided thorough reports throughout the project, and successfully deployed the app to the Google Play store. - Created details page, implemented styling using React Native stylesheets to create custom buttons and icons that allow the user to identify the status and urgency of the job - Opportunity to learn Twilio for messaging, Authy, GraphQL, general React Native concepts, functionality and implementation of barcode scanning, and photo uploading
